Welcome to RemoteYeah 2.0! Find out more about the new version here.

Remote Sr Back-End Engineer (Java/Springboot)

at Apply Digital

Posted 11 hours ago 2 applied

Description:

  • Apply Digital is a global experience transformation partner that drives AI-powered change and measurable impact across complex, multi-brand ecosystems.
  • The company has transformed global companies like Kraft Heinz, NFL, Moderna, and more.
  • The role is for a Sr Back-End Engineer focused on Java and Spring Boot, requiring collaboration with a diverse team to meet business requirements and mentor junior developers.
  • Responsibilities include designing and implementing high-quality, test-driven backend code, developing and maintaining APIs, creating documentation, collaborating with team members, contributing innovative ideas, providing expertise in Java and Spring Boot, and staying updated on technology trends.

Requirements:

  • A minimum of 4+ years of professional programming experience with Java is required.
  • Experience with Spring Boot is necessary.
  • Candidates must have experience using unit testing frameworks and best practices.
  • A solid understanding of web technologies and backend design patterns is essential.
  • Experience in using Java for exposing and consuming API services is required.
  • Candidates should have experience working with both SQL and NoSQL databases, specifically MongoDB.
  • A working knowledge of AWS or other equivalent cloud platforms is needed.
  • Candidates must have a working knowledge of containerization technology.
  • Excellent English communication skills are required.

Benefits:

  • Apply Digital offers flexibility in work arrangements, allowing employees to work where they are most productive.
  • A competitive benefits plan is provided to employees.
  • The company offers generous paid time off to promote work-life balance.
  • There are many opportunities for advancement within the growing company, with a preference for promoting from within.
  • Regular team and company events are organized for team bonding and enjoyment.
  • Training budgets, Days of Learning, and company-wide training are available to support employee development.